Hi Debbie,
I checked the system and both of your tickets were answered very quickly. The email address you provided in the submission was at your domain (which you indicated you had canceled) so you probably aren’t receiving any of our replies.
The problem seems to be:
1) the cancellation — if you haven’t already and you want your domain back, you need to talk to your registrar (ENOM) asap to see if you can reverse that.
2) after regaining ownership, you need to point the domain back to our nameservers:
ns1.wordpress.com
ns2.wordpress.com
ns3.wordpress.com3) if you then provide us your mail records (MX records and any associated CNAME or A records), we can then assist with reconfiguring your DNS settings. Your current mail provider should be able to provide you with those records.
